Great picture and sound quality from the TV speakers. Bit of a challenge with the set up process as you are required to set up a Vizio account before you can complete the installation.
Works great on our WIFI, simple and afforable.
So far, so good. The new TVs don't seem as robust as the old ones. However, the picture quality is really good.
Perhaps I missed some fine print somewhere on the product's webpage, but I had no idea that the TV would not start up with my creating an account with Vizio and letting it harvest a lot of personal data, show ads, etc. This setup process was exasperating. We were on the phone with Vizio's customer support for nearly 40 minutes. Granted, we are not adept in the ways of the iPhone. But that should not be necessary. I have setup many TVs without any such needs. I resent Vizio and will never by from them again. I suggest that Walmart place notice of requirements such as this prominently and highlighted at the beginning of any such web page. Also the same on in-store displays.
The TV does not allow you to download apps to the system. You must use your phone to access at given app and then your phone becomes the addressable piece of the puzzle. Very confusing and not at all convenient
